Punjab Engineering College (Deemed to be University), Chandigarh organized an expert lecture on “Tech Powered India: IoT on Smart City” under the vision of Vikasit Bharat 2047. The lecture was delivered by Dr. Sanjay Batish, Head, Computer Centre, PEC, followed by a practical hands-on session conducted by Sh. Sushil Kumar and Sh. Prabhsimran Singh Bindra, Network Administrator,PEC.
Dr. Batish highlighted the transformative role of the Internet of Things (IoT) in building smart cities and strengthening governance through real-time data, automation, and intelligent systems. He discussed applications of IoT in smart energy, smart water management, intelligent transportation, healthcare, waste management, and environmental monitoring. The session also covered fundamentals of computer networks, cloud computing, IoT connectivity, and security considerations. The practical session featured a live demonstration using Raspberry Pi 4, showcasing real-time data acquisition and IoT implementation workflows. Participants gained valuable hands-on exposure to sensor interfacing and smart system design.
The session was coordinated by Prof. Ravinderjit Singh Walia, Department of Production and Industrial Engineering, PEC, who facilitated active engagement and participation of students. The event reinforced PEC’s commitment to promoting emerging technologies and building technical capacity aligned with the national vision of a developed India by 2047.
